    I found it!! I was installing my hitch today and wile I had my jack out I figured I'd jack up the truck and look, we'll to my surprise, since the leaf pack was not compressed I could look down farther, toward the middle of the pack I saw 2 quarter sized scuff marks where the paint looked to be worn away, took some double sided tape put it on that spot temporarily and guess what... No more clunk. Both sides driver and passenger had the same scuff in the same spot. So I just went to Walmart and picked up some felt pads for the bottom of furniture and I will be putting them in the spots I put the double sided tape. I had figured it might of been the leaf pack so I put tubbing in between but apparently in the wrong spots, if I never had jacked the truck up I would have never saw the marking. Thanks for everyone's help. I'm just glad it was something simple and stupid, pretty sad this is a common issue and the dealer was to stupid to check that.
